Social media finds a higher calling in God Friended Me

-

The Almighty’s on Facebook? We suspect Satan’s on LinkedIn.

Ideas for TV series often come from the most random places. like what if god asked to friend you on social media? that was the thought that blipped into co-creator bryan wynbrandt’s head as he drove to collaborat­or steven lilien’s house. the pair, who wrote for alcatraz and Gotham, developed that idea and now it’s a divine dramedy called God Friended Me.

the “me” in this is miles finer (brandon micheal hall), an atheist millennial podcaster, who gets friended by “god”. once he accepts, god suggests he friends actual mortals who will introduce miles to a tangle of perplexing new connection­s, and cohorts that, depending on your worldview, one could label coincidenc­e – or fate.

“we’ve worked on a lot of shows where it plays in that darker space but what was really exciting for us is to do a show where there wasn’t violence, and the reality of what’s going on in the world,” lilien tells red alert. “to not have that in our show was so refreshing, and to finally have a show where it is more grounded in the emotion and the conflict within these characters versus a crime or violence.”

not unlike a next-gen version of Quantum Leap, every week, miles and his reporter friend Cara (Violett beane) will investigat­e the story of the newly suggested friend, all the while trying to figure out who, or what, is behind the god account.

wynbrandt says, “right out of the gate, the mythology of the show is strong. but the story turns in a direction that doesn’t take the pedal off the mythology, but changes the way it’s framed. Just like in The X-Files, there’s this ongoing question that shapes the journey for our characters. but it’s not really about the answer to this question as much as it is that journey to get to it.”

of course, social media isn’t the altruistic enterprise it was even five years ago, and wynbrandt says, “we’re not naïve to the world we live in. we want to speak to that in this show but we want to speak to it in a hopeful way. yes, the world is a difficult place and it seems more so now than ever. but there is still good in the world and that’s what this show wants to point out. the show is a catalyst for miles to get out from behind the computer and out helping people. It clearly puts the weight on the human interactio­n over the social media interactio­n.” TB

God Friended Me airs on CBs in the us from 30 september. uK broadcast is TBC.
